I did an MSc in Computer Engineering. my uni also had computer science, but it was only a BSc and they did more theoretical stuff. We built hardware, debugged assembly, and studied signal propagation, while they looked at ACID compliance, data deduplication, and high-level architecture. well, we did that too but much less of it.
